Peter Benchley Age: 65
novelist whose 1974 book Jaws, about a great white shark that preys upon a New England coastal town, terrified beachcombers and spent more than 40 weeks on the New York Times best-seller list. Steven Spielberg directed the film adaptation of the book. Benchley's other novels include The Deep, Beast, and White Shark. Died: Princeton, N.J., Feb. 12, 2006
